Frontier Plane: What It Is, Why It Matters, and Key Examples

What is a frontier plane and why the term is used inconsistently

A frontier plane commonly refers to an aircraft operated by ultra low cost carriers (ULCCs) and some regional airlines that prioritize high utilization, point-to-point routes, and minimal frills. In everyday usage, it describes planes such as the Airbus A320 family (especially the A320neo) and Boeing 737 variants, often in high-density configurations with single class seating. Less frequently, it names specific models once marketed under the Frontier Airlines brand, including early Boeing 737 Classics and early 737 Next Generation aircraft. The term is imprecise because it conflates an airline brand with categories of equipment that vary by operator, route structure, and regulatory context.

Frontier plane versus regional jet and mainline narrowbody: distinctions that matter

Understanding where a frontier plane sits requires comparing three common market segments:

  • Regional jet: typically 20 to 90 seats, often operated under regional agreements, with smaller wings and slower cruise speeds. Examples include the Canadair CRJ series and Embraer E-Jet family.
  • Frontier or ULCC narrowbody: usually 150 to 200 seats in dense single class layouts, optimized for high frequency on thin long-haul and busy short-haul routes. The Airbus A320neo family and Boeing 737 variants dominate here.
  • Mainline widebody: 250+ seats on high volume long-haul routes, with two aisles and multiple cabins for long endurance and lower seat costs on a per passenger basis.

The practical difference is economics and scope: a frontier plane aims to keep seats and routing costs low, while a regional jet trades unit cost for network reach and frequency on smaller airports.

Operational model of a frontier plane: speed, utilization, and point-to-point design

An aircraft described as a frontier plane typically enables an ultra low cost carrier to maximize daily flights and reduce turnaround times. Key operational traits include:

  • Single class cabin with higher seat counts, often 189 on A320neo and 160–175 on 737 variants used by ULCCs.
  • Point-to-point schedules that bypass major hubs, minimizing gate time and supporting quick turnarounds.
  • Higher daily utilization targets, enabled by robust maintenance regimes and simplified cabin layouts.
  • Secondary and tertiary airports that offer lower fees and faster processing, complementing the low cost model.

Because these planes cycle more flights per day, airlines can spread airframe, fuel, and crew costs across more passengers, reinforcing the low fare value proposition.

Business implications: revenue, cost, and network strategy

For an ultra low cost carrier, a frontier plane shapes nearly every financial and strategic decision. Revenue strategies center on high load factors, ancillary sales, and frequency rather than yield per passenger. Cost structures emphasize:

  • Lower acquisition and financing costs by favoring proven, high production-rate models.
  • Reduced turnaround labor through simplified cabin processes and standardized ground equipment.
  • Fuel efficiency at scale, where small per seat improvements compound across high utilization.
  • Secondary airport access that lowers airport charges and supports point-to-point economics.

Network design follows a hub free philosophy: more planes in the air on profitable corridors and fewer idle times at congested hubs. This model works best when the fleet is largely composed of versatile narrowbodies that can be redeployed quickly to match demand.

Passenger experience: what to expect on a frontier plane flight

Travelers on a frontier plane should anticipate a no frills, efficient journey. Typical characteristics include:

  • Single class cabin with 3 3 seating on narrowbodies, maximizing seat rows.
  • Carry on baggage policies that vary by route, often with paid checked bags.
  • Simplified in flight offerings, focusing on buy on board catering and à la carte extras.
  • Boarding via zones or early purchase of boarding passes to speed loading.

Because turnaround times are tight, aircraft cleaning and servicing occur quickly on the ground, and in flight comfort trades premium features for schedule reliability and frequency.
